How much do web project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 6, 2026, the average yearly pay for web project manager in Reston, VA is $94,686.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$69,200.00 and $118,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a Web Project Manager typically coordinate between design, development, and client teams during a project?

A Web Project Manager serves as a central point of communication, ensuring all teams—design, development, and client stakeholders—are aligned throughout the project's lifecycle. They facilitate regular status meetings, manage project timelines, and use collaboration tools to track progress and relay feedback. By translating client needs into actionable tasks and resolving any roadblocks, they help maintain workflow efficiency and keep everyone focused on shared objectives. This collaborative coordination is key to delivering successful web projects on time and within scope.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Web Project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Web Project Manager, you need expertise in project management methodologies, web development processes, and a background in computer science or digital media. Familiarity with project management tools like Jira or Trello, content management systems (CMS), and often a certification such as PMP or Scrum Master is valuable. Strong leadership, organization, and excellent communication skills enable effective team coordination and client management. These skills ensure projects are delivered on time, within scope, and meet both technical and business goals.

What does a Web Project Manager do?

A Web Project Manager oversees the planning, execution, and delivery of web-based projects, such as website redesigns or new web application launches. They coordinate between various teams, including designers, developers, and stakeholders, to ensure projects are completed on time, within budget, and meet quality standards. Responsibilities often include creating project timelines, managing resources, tracking progress, and communicating updates to all parties involved. Their goal is to ensure a smooth project workflow and successful launch of the web product.

What is the difference between Web Project Manager vs Web Developer?

AspectWeb Project ManagerWeb Developer
Primary RoleOversees web projects, manages teams, coordinates timelinesDesigns, codes, and maintains websites
Required SkillsProject management, communication, organizationProgramming, coding, technical skills
CertificationsPM certifications (e.g., PMP, Scrum)Web development certifications (e.g., HTML, JavaScript)
Work EnvironmentProject teams, client meetings, planning sessionsDevelopment environments, coding labs, testing

Web Project Managers focus on coordinating and overseeing web projects, ensuring timely delivery and team collaboration. Web Developers are responsible for creating and maintaining websites through coding and technical work. Both roles are essential in web development projects but serve different functions within the industry.
